    After undergoing microneedling in Quebec City, it's essential to follow a proper skincare regimen to ensure optimal results and minimize any potential risks. Vitamin C is a popular skincare ingredient known for its antioxidant properties, which can help boost collagen production and improve skin texture. However, the timing of when to introduce Vitamin C into your skincare routine post-microneedling is crucial.

    Immediately after microneedling, your skin will be more sensitive and prone to irritation. It's generally recommended to wait at least 24 to 48 hours before applying any new products, including Vitamin C, to allow your skin to heal and reduce the risk of inflammation. During this initial healing period, focus on gentle, soothing skincare products that promote healing, such as hyaluronic acid or aloe vera.

    Once the initial healing phase is over, you can gradually reintroduce Vitamin C into your routine. Start by using a low concentration of Vitamin C serum, ideally around 10-15%, and apply it sparingly to avoid over-stimulating the newly rejuvenated skin. If you experience any redness, itching, or discomfort, discontinue use and consult with your skincare professional.

    In summary, it's best to wait at least 24 to 48 hours after microneedling before incorporating Vitamin C into your skincare routine. This cautious approach will help ensure that your skin heals properly and that you reap the full benefits of both microneedling and Vitamin C.     Understanding the Optimal Timing for Vitamin C Application Post-Microneedling in Quebec City

    In the realm of medical aesthetics, microneedling is a highly effective procedure for stimulating collagen production and improving skin texture. However, the question of when to introduce Vitamin C into your skincare routine post-microneedling is a common one among patients in Quebec City. As a medical professional, I recommend a strategic approach to ensure the best results and minimize any potential risks.

    Immediately following a microneedling session, the skin is in a state of heightened sensitivity and micro-trauma. This is a critical period where the skin is particularly vulnerable to irritation and inflammation. Therefore, it is advisable to avoid applying any active ingredients, including Vitamin C, for at least 24 to 48 hours post-procedure. During this initial recovery phase, focus on gentle, soothing products that promote healing, such as hyaluronic acid and aloe vera.

    After the initial 48 hours have passed, the skin begins to enter a phase of regeneration. This is the optimal time to gradually reintroduce Vitamin C into your skincare regimen. Vitamin C is renowned for its antioxidant properties, which can help protect the newly formed collagen from oxidative stress and further enhance the skin's healing process. However, it is crucial to choose a Vitamin C serum that is formulated to be gentle and non-irritating, especially given the recent micro-injuries to the skin.

    When selecting a Vitamin C product, look for formulations that are stabilized and have a lower pH, ideally around 3.5. This helps to reduce the risk of irritation while still providing the benefits of Vitamin C. Start by applying the serum in the evening, allowing your skin to acclimate to the new product without the added stress of daily environmental aggressors. Over the next few days, you can gradually incorporate the Vitamin C serum into your morning routine as well.

    In conclusion, the ideal timing for using Vitamin C after microneedling in Quebec City is approximately 48 hours post-procedure. This allows the skin to begin its natural healing process before introducing an active ingredient that can support and enhance this regenerative phase.
